Cochran — At its Feb. 10 meeting the Cochran City Council and Fire Chief Brock Wilcher recognized Cochran Fire Department personnel for life‑saving actions during a structure fire on Dec. 25, 2025.
Chief Wilcher presented Fire Service Commendation and Life Saving Awards and presented certificates and recognition checks to the following personnel: Firefighter McElroy, Firefighter Angus, Sergeant Colton Kleinfeld, Firefighter Quang Nguyen, Firefighter Thong Nguyen and Firefighter Nicholas Mleczko. Chief Wilcher also acknowledged assistance from Bleckley County Fire Department, Bleckley County EMS, Bleckley County 911, the Cochran Police Department and Bleckley Memorial Hospital.
The recognition acknowledged coordinated emergency response across agencies and formalized the city’s appreciation for the life‑saving efforts performed on Dec. 25. Certificates and accompanying recognition checks were presented during the meeting; Chief Wilcher made the presentations and council members offered public acknowledgement.
